I used to work on construction of new wal-mart stores all across the States. They base what is in the store, geographically. The manager that told you they're phasing out all auto depts, probably was talking out her stinky brown eye.
In michigan, they did away with the gun counters in the lower half of the state, but in the northern half of the state, you can still buy shotguns/rifles out of the case. Why? Hunting is alot more prevelant in the northern part of michigan than it is in the southern. When they remodeled the wal-mart in the city I grew up in (last year) they kept the auto center. When they opened the brand new wal-mart (3 miles from an existing one) they put in an auto center. They work on demographics, the one thing the bean counters can work with. So although the auto center may keep you and 12% of the customers coming in in your area, doing away with the auto center and putting in, say more home decor, may bring in the other 88% more often.
